MetaMask(メタマスク)で復元ができない原因
本稿では、MetaMask(メタマスク)という人気のブロックチェーンウォレットにおいて、アカウントの復元が行えない場合の主な原因について、技術的・運用的な観点から詳細に解説します。この記事は、仮想通貨やデジタル資産を管理する上で重要な知識を提供することを目的としており、ユーザーが自らの資産を安全に保つための理解を深める助けとなります。
1. メタマスクとは何か?
MetaMaskは、Ethereum(イーサリアム)プラットフォームを中心に動作するソフトウェアウォレットであり、ユーザーがスマートコントラクトやDeFi(分散型金融)、NFT(非代替性トークン)などのブロックチェーンサービスを利用するためのインターフェースとして広く利用されています。ブラウザ拡張機能(Chrome、Firefoxなど)として導入可能で、プライベートキーをローカル端末に保存し、ユーザー自身が資産の所有権を保持する「自己所有型ウォレット」です。
この仕組みにより、中央集権的な機関による資産管理や不正アクセスのリスクを低減できますが、その一方で、ユーザー自身が資産の保護と復元責任を負うという大きな特徴があります。したがって、ウォレットの復元が失敗した場合、資産の回復は極めて困難となるのです。
2. 復元とは何を意味するのか?
MetaMaskにおける「復元」とは、ウォレットのアカウント情報を再構築するプロセスを指します。具体的には、初期設定時に生成された12語または24語のバックアップ単語(メンテナンスパスフレーズ)を使用して、新しい端末や別のブラウザ環境に同じウォレットアカウントを再作成することです。
この復元プロセスは、以下の手順で行われます:
- MetaMaskのインストールまたは新規アカウント作成画面へ移動
- 「復元」ボタンを選択
- 保管していたバックアップ単語を正確に順番通りに入力
- 確認を行い、ウォレットが正常に復元されるかを確認
ここで重要なのは、バックアップ単語が唯一の復元手段であるということです。サーバー側にデータが保存されているわけではなく、すべての情報はユーザーのローカル環境にのみ存在するため、単語の紛失や誤記は不可逆的な損失を引き起こす可能性があります。
3. 復元ができない主な原因
3.1. バックアップ単語の誤記または順序の乱れ
最も一般的な原因は、バックアップ単語の入力ミスです。12語または24語の単語は、それぞれ特定のアルゴリズムによって生成されており、順序が違えば完全に異なるウォレットアドレスが生成され、正しいアカウントにアクセスできなくなります。
特に、以下のようなケースが頻発します:
- 単語のスペルミス(例:”crown” → “crwon”)
- 語の順序が一部入れ替わっている(例:第5語と第6語が逆)
- 複数の単語が重複している
- 空欄や余分なスペースが含まれている
これらの誤りは、見た目にはほとんど気づきにくいため、慎重な確認が必須です。また、日本語表記の単語が混在している場合も、MetaMaskは英語表記の単語リストに基づいて処理するため、翻訳ミスも重大な障害になります。
3.2. バックアップ単語の喪失または破棄
バックアップ単語を紙に書き留めたものの、紛失や廃棄、火災・水害などで消失したケースも非常に多いです。多くのユーザーが「ネット上に保存すればいい」と考えがちですが、これには深刻なリスクがあります。
オンラインでの保存(クラウド、メール、メモアプリなど)は、第三者からの不正アクセスやシステム障害の影響を受けやすく、バックアップ単語の盗難リスクが高まります。さらに、ファイルの暗号化が不十分であれば、誰でも読み取れる状態になる可能性があります。
したがって、物理的かつ独立した場所(例:金庫、鍵付きの引き出し)での保管が推奨されます。ただし、保管場所の選定にも注意が必要です。たとえば、湿気や高温にさらされる場所は、紙の劣化を促進し、単語の読み取り不能を引き起こす恐れがあります。
3.3. ウォレットのバージョン差異または互換性の問題
MetaMaskは定期的にアップデートが行われており、各バージョンで内部のエンコード方式やパスフレーズのハッシュアルゴリズムに微細な変更が加えられることがあります。古いバックアップ単語を使用して最新版のMetaMaskで復元しようとすると、エラーが発生し、復元が不可能になるケースがあります。
特に、MetaMaskの旧バージョン(例:2020年以前)で作成された単語を、現在の最新版で使用する場合、互換性の問題が顕在化することがあります。このような場合、過去のバージョンのMetaMaskをインストールして復元を行う必要があるため、ユーザーの知識と操作能力が求められます。
3.4. ウェブブラウザや端末の問題
MetaMaskはブラウザ拡張機能として動作するため、使用するブラウザや端末の環境が復元プロセスに直接影響を与えます。以下のような要因が挙げられます:
- 拡張機能の破損または不正インストール:悪意のあるソフトウェアが同名の拡張機能を偽装して配布しているケースがあり、これがインストールされると、ユーザーのバックアップ単語が盗まれる危険があります。
- ブラウザのキャッシュやクッキーの異常:以前のセッションデータが残存しており、新しい復元プロセスを妨げる場合があります。
- マルウェアやフィッシング攻撃:偽のログインページにアクセスさせられ、バックアップ単語を入力させられる被害が報告されています。これは「スクリーンショット」や「キーロガー」を通じて情報が盗まれるリスクも伴います。
そのため、復元作業を行う際は、信頼できる環境(公式サイトからのダウンロード、セキュリティソフトの導入済み)でのみ実施すべきです。
3.5. アカウントの削除または無効化
MetaMaskのウォレットアカウント自体は、ユーザーが明示的に削除しない限り永久に存在します。しかし、以下のような操作が行われた場合、復元は不可能になります:
- アカウントの完全削除(設定メニューから「アカウントを削除」を選択)
- ブラウザのデータ全消去(履歴、拡張機能、ローカルストレージのクリア)
- 端末の初期化(工場出荷設定への戻し)
これらの操作により、ローカルに保存されていたプライベートキー情報が完全に消失するため、バックアップ単語以外の復元手段は存在しません。特に、初期化後にバックアップ単語を忘れている場合は、資産の回復は絶望的です。
4. 複数アカウントの管理に関する誤解
MetaMaskは複数のアカウント(ウォレット)を同時に管理できる機能を持っていますが、各アカウントは独立したバックアップ単語を持つわけではありません。つまり、1つのバックアップ単語で複数のアカウントを復元することはできません。
ユーザーが複数のウォレットを所有している場合、それぞれに対して個別にバックアップ単語を保管しておく必要があります。誤って1つの単語だけを記録した場合、他のアカウントにアクセスできず、そのアカウント内の資産も失われる可能性があります。
また、アカウント間の切り替えは、バックアップ単語ではなく、現在のウォレットの表示名やアイコンで管理されるため、混乱を招くことがあります。この点も、ユーザーが注意を払うべきポイントです。
5. 復元の成功を確実にするためのベストプラクティス
復元ができない原因を避けるためには、事前の準備と継続的な管理が不可欠です。以下に、確実な復元を実現するための推奨事項をまとめます。
5.1. バックアップ単語の正確な記録
- 紙に手書きで記録する(印刷可能なフォントを使用)
- 単語の順序を厳密に守る
- 複数の場所に保管する(例:家庭の金庫+親族の保管)
- 写真撮影は禁止(画像が盗まれるリスクあり)
5.2. 定期的な復元テスト
実際に復元できるかどうかを確認するために、年に1回程度、バックアップ単語を使って新しい端末で復元テストを行いましょう。テスト用のウォレットには、少額の仮想通貨(例:ETH)を送金して、正常に受け取れるかを確認してください。
5.3. セキュリティ対策の強化
- MetaMask公式サイトからのみダウンロード
- 拡張機能の更新を常に最新に保つ
- 2段階認証(2FA)の導入(任意)
- フィッシング詐欺の警告を常に意識する
6. 結論
MetaMaskで復元ができない原因は、主にバックアップ単語の誤記・喪失、環境の不具合、誤った操作、およびセキュリティリスクに起因します。これらの要因は、すべてユーザーの責任に帰結します。仮想通貨やデジタル資産は、あくまでユーザー自身が管理するものであり、企業や開発者側はその資産の保全責任を負いません。
したがって、復元が不可能になるリスクを回避するためには、バックアップ単語の正確な保管、定期的なテスト、そしてセキュリティ意識の向上が不可欠です。一度のミスが資産の永久的な喪失につながるため、慎重かつ継続的な管理が求められます。
本稿を通して、ユーザーが自分自身の資産を守るために必要な知識を身につけていただければ幸いです。未来のブロックチェーン社会において、自己責任の精神こそが最も貴重な資産となるでしょう。
本文は、技術的正確性と安全性を最優先に執筆されました。実際の運用においては、公式ドキュメントや専門家のアドバイスを併用することを推奨します。



